Are you an Architect, a Storyteller, a Catalyst or an Harmonizer?

This Communication Style Questionnaire is designed to help you identify your preferred communication style. Understanding your style, alongside the style of your colleagues, can lead to more effective collaboration, reduced friction, and better team outcomes.

Each archetype represents a complete communication philosophy with inherent value. Enhancement emerges not from archetype elimination, but from strategic integration of oppositional capabilities, creating comprehensive communicators who leverage natural strengths and overcome limitations.

There are no right or wrong answers. This tool is about identifying preferences, not judging ability. People can and do flex between styles, but most have a "home base" where they are most comfortable.

The Four Communication Archetypes

📐

The Architect

Methodical, analytical, and evidence-based communicator who builds systematic frameworks

The Storyteller

Inspirational, visionary, and purpose-driven communicator who crafts compelling narratives

The Catalyst

Action-oriented, decisive, and results-focused communicator who drives momentum

🤝

The Harmonizer

Collaborative, empathetic, and relationship-focused communicator who builds consensus
